DESCRIPTION:Visualization libraries like Altair are based on the Grammar of
  Graphics (GoG)\, a theory of visualization that moved beyond fixed chart 
 types towards a composable graphical language. But while the GoG makes sim
 ple charts easy\, custom graphics still require low-level libraries like m
 atplotlib. We present GoFish\, a grammar of *more* graphics! GoFish formal
 izes patterns of visual structure (like connecting shapes with lines or sp
 reading them out in space) letting you create diagrams\, annotated charts\
 , and infographics piece by declarative piece. In this talk\, we'll see so
 me fun and funky GoFish charts\, and I'll uncover the hidden structure beh
 ind everyday visualizations.
